While shot moulding masters mass production, 3D printing solutions in Melbourne offer a game-changer for low-volume, detailed prototypes. This cutting edge innovation permits developers and engineers to bring their visions to life with amazing information and versatility. 3D printers function by building three-dimensional objects layer by layer, making use of a digital design as a plan. The materials made use of in 3D printing are substantial, ranging from standard plastics like ABS and PLA to sophisticated alternatives like nylon, metal, and even biocompatible products for clinical applications. The rapid turnaround times used by 3D printing solutions make them optimal for fast prototyping models, allowing designers to check and improve their ideas before dedicating to costly production runs.

Beyond the realm of conventional 3D printing products exists an additional functional option: polyurethane foam, typically known as PU foam. This lightweight material is available in different densities and types, making it a valuable tool for manufacturers in Melbourne. PU foam sheets can be used to create lightweight mockups of products, allowing designers to assess size, really feel, and comfort designs prior to moving on with even more irreversible products. PU foam's capacity to be machined and formed likewise makes it suitable for creating intricate mold and mildews for casting various other materials, offering an affordable alternative to traditional metal molds.

Polyurethane foam, or PU foam, stays a crucial product in various applications due to its adaptability, sturdiness, and shielding residential properties. PU foam is widely made use of in the automobile sector for seating and insulation, in the furniture market for paddings and bed mattress, and in building and construction for insulation and sealing. Its convenience and performance attributes make it a preferred material in several industries. CNC machining in Melbourne is an additional important service, supplying accuracy and effectiveness in the production of components and components from metals and plastics. CNC devices can producing complex layouts with high accuracy, making them necessary for industries needing thorough and dependable elements, such as aerospace, clinical, and automotive industries.

Complementing this change in the direction of sustainable energy are solar inverters, which play a crucial role in solar energy systems. Solar inverters transform the direct current (DC) generated by photovoltaic panels into rotating present (A/C), which is utilized by many household appliances and fed right into the electrical grid. The efficiency and reliability of solar inverters are essential for the efficiency of solar power systems, making them a key part in the adoption of renewable energy.
